Guidelines for the Diagnosis and Treatment of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D)

DrKumo Remote Patient Monitoring

Vaccination: Influenza and pneumococcal vaccination can reduce the risk of exacerbations and hospitalization. Oxygen therapy: This treatment is used when the oxygen level in your blood is low.
